If people have to choose between freedom and sandwiches, they will take sandwiches.

Lord Boyd-Orr (1880–1971), British politician, The Cynic’s Lexicon, Jonathon Green, ed. (London: 1986), p.28

How do you view that statement? Cynical? Misguided? Denigrative? A cute joke? All of the above?

When wooing voters over the course of an election campaign (and after as well), never underestimate those who see you only as the purveyor of free food, and the speed and intensity with which they devour whatever is laid before them will tell you much. For some, the freedom to devour free sandwiches is the greatest freedom of all.
